Output 3d17886ab0cfcf7661b32806722508240f41b66bc6dc893f55ba4549ba43b891:0

value
47173239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 516e5a162ddc8b684239628992089b0eae5b3d52 OP_EQUALVERIFY OP_CHECKSIG
address
18RZvvXAHppS93t5L4FENSFnDnthn3xzay
transaction
3d17886ab0cfcf7661b32806722508240f41b66bc6dc893f55ba4549ba43b891
spent
true